Browse
···
Log in / Register

Principal Software Engineer- React Native

Negotiable Salary

Creative Chaos

Islamabad, Pakistan

Favourites
Share

Description

A Principal Software Engineer for React Native is an associate at Creative Chaos who is mainly responsible for developing front-end mobile client applications for various software platforms. A Principal Software Engineer makes sure that the functionality, security, and performance of the server application are as per the design and are completely bug-free. Principal engineers have a responsibility to lead a team of engineers and mentor team members through continuous training and guidance. Job Description: Analyze business requirements Estimate assigned tasks Write code and unit tests Collaborate with other team members Tune your code for enhanced security and performance Maintain systems by fixing any existing issues Update issue tracking software Provide status updates Communicate with client Control versions of your code Research new technologies Lead a team of software engineers Mentor team members through training and guidance Upgrade skills and knowledge Evaluate candidates for open positions Requirements Minimum Bachelors in Computer Science/Software Engineering or equivalent. Minimum 6-10 years of related experience in a professional industry Highly proficient in rendering components with Native APIs. Transitioned from native IOS / Android (Objective C) to React Native. Good Hands-on with Typescript and GraphQL database. Understanding of REST APIs, the document request model, and offline storage Experience working with Swift, Kotlin, Objective C, or Java is a plus. Proficient in CSS, HTML, and writing cross-platform compatible code. Excellent programming and analytical skills with knowledge of design patterns Knowledge of and experience with Github, JIRA, and other collaboration tools Excellent verbal and written English communication skills Flexible attitude and versatile personality Strong presentation skills Strong influence among team members Benefits Paid Time Off Work From Home Health Insurance OPD Training and Development Life Insurance Exchange Program

Source:  workable View Original Post

Location
Islamabad, Pakistan
Show Map

workable

You may also like

Workable
Sr. Full Stack Developer
Ohio, USA
Sr. Full Stack Developer Location: Cincinnati, OH Workplace Type: Hybrid About the Role We are seeking a highly skilled and motivated Senior Full Stack Developer to join our dynamic team in the banking domain. As a Senior Full Stack Developer, you will be responsible for designing, developing, and maintaining robust and scalable applications. You will work on both front-end and back-end components, ensuring seamless integration and optimal performance. This role requires a strong understanding of software development principles, excellent problem-solving skills, and the ability to collaborate effectively with cross-functional teams. The ideal candidate will have a proven track record of delivering high-quality code and a passion for staying up-to-date with the latest technologies and industry trends. You will contribute to the architecture and design of our systems, ensuring they meet the evolving needs of our business. This is an excellent opportunity to make a significant impact on our organization and advance your career in a challenging and rewarding environment. Key Responsibilities Design, develop, and maintain high-quality, scalable, and reliable full-stack applications. Write clean, well-documented, and testable code. Collaborate with product managers, designers, and other developers to define project requirements and specifications. Participate in code reviews to ensure code quality and adherence to coding standards. Troubleshoot and debug complex issues in both front-end and back-end systems. Contribute to the architecture and design of new and existing systems. Implement and maintain automated testing frameworks, including unit, integration, and end-to-end tests. Stay up-to-date with the latest technologies and industry trends. Mentor junior developers and provide technical guidance. Ensure the security and integrity of our applications and data. Required Skills & Qualifications Bachelor's degree in Computer Science or a related field. 8+ years of experience in full-stack development. Strong proficiency in Core Java and Spring Boot. Extensive experience with ReactJS and npm packaging. Hands-on experience writing Junit and E2E tests (e.g., using Karate and Playwright). Solid understanding of Microservices architecture (e.g., Docker images & K8s). Experience with JPA and SQL databases. Proficiency with Git version control. Knowledge of routing within React code. Experience with CI/CD pipelines (e.g., Jenkins). Excellent problem-solving and communication skills. Additional Information This is a full-time position located in Cincinnati, OH, with a hybrid work model. The ideal candidate will have experience in the banking or financial services industry. Knowledge of security best practices and compliance requirements is a plus. We offer a competitive salary and benefits package, including health insurance, paid time off, and professional development opportunities. We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, gender, sexual orientation, age, marital status, veteran status, or disability status. The successful candidate will be subject to a background check and drug screening. This role requires strong collaboration with other teams, so excellent communication and teamwork skills are essential. We are looking for a proactive and self-motivated individual who is passionate about building high-quality software and contributing to the success of our organization.
Negotiable Salary
Craigslist
👨‍💻 Software Developer Work and Training – From Home
1014 Sonata Lane, Cheyenne, WY 82007, USA
Passionate about software design and development? We’re searching for individuals ready to build a meaningful and lasting career in tech. We are a tech education company looking for learners who want practical developer training. Want to gain experience in full-stack development using real-world technologies? This is a remote, structured program offering part- or full-time flexibility. It includes nearly 900 hours of guided instruction and hands-on coding projects that teach you how modern software is built. Core areas of instruction: 🖥️ Programming & Tech Literacy • Learn how computers, browsers, and networks interact • Understand scripting, logic flow, algorithms, and data organization • Practice Python and command-line workflows 💻 Front-End Skills • Code web interfaces with HTML, CSS, and JavaScript • Use Bootstrap, jQuery, and React.js for advanced interactivity • Apply clean, responsive design 🗄️ Back-End Systems • Work with SQL and database integration • Build complete backend logic using Django and .NET technologies • Use CRUD operations and relational models effectively 🧑‍💻 Dev Tools & Languages • Learn and apply seven industry-relevant programming languages • Work with Git, GitHub, Visual Studio, and team-based workflows • Understand version control and real-world collaboration 🧪 Capstone Projects • Apply your training in two capstone projects • Debug, document, and present real applications • Use Agile and DevOps to simulate work environments 🧰 Prep & Transition Tools • Practice for technical interviews • Create a résumé that reflects your training • Be prepared to step into a development role Remote applicants welcome. No prior experience required. Apply now: https://techschooldev.online/
$30/hour
Workable
Senior/Lead Full Stack Engineer (NodeJS+React)
South San Francisco, CA, USA
About Deep Origin Led by Michael Antonov, a co-founder of Oculus, and well-funded by Formic Ventures, Deep Origin is poised to reinvent the way scientists work and life science innovations come to life. We see a future largely free of diseases, with a 150-year lifespan being the norm. To get there, we are building an operating system for science, enabling scientists to be more productive and to bring tomorrow's ideas to life quickly and at a reasonable cost. Role Description We are seeking a talented and experienced Senior/Lead Full Stack Engineer to join our dynamic team. You will be a key member of the software engineering team, building our key functionality and integrating with key partners. You will have ownership in key software feature areas and their architectural design, as well as software implementation with a high level of independence and impact. You will work closely with cross-functional teams to create robust, user-friendly applications that drive the efficiency and effectiveness of biologists and researchers in their scientific endeavors. Applicants must be authorized to work for any employer in the U.S. We are unable to sponsor or take over sponsorship of an employment Visa at this time. Requirements 10+ years of experience designing, building, and operating complex, highly scalable, distributed applications and systems 5+ years of hands-on software development experience with React/TypeScript/JavaScript/NodeJS Experience with both relational databases (e.g., Postgres) and NOSQL (e.g., MongoDB) Knowledge of Kubernetes and Cloud infrastructure/deployment tools (specifically with cluster operations and operators) Has built platforms from an early stage Has scaled platforms to handle many users (10,000+ DAU) Has extensive system-design experience Has experience designing systems with complex datasets/relations Has experience working with distributed systems/platforms Thinks about architecture first and how the code fits in second Has experience working with/implementing a multi-tenant system Systematic problem-solving approach, coupled with a strong sense of ownership and drive Ability to work both independently and on a team Experience working in high-energy startups with fast product delivery mechanisms Must work onsite at least 3 days a week
Negotiable Salary
Craigslist
Cyber Security Engineer- Entry Level with Training!
3040 S Adams St, Fort Worth, TX 76110, USA
Join Northstar Technologies Where Problem-Solvers Grow Northstar Technologies is looking for individuals who bring more than just technical know-how. We value energy, initiative, and a curiosity to tackle challenges. Whether you’re starting out or have some experience, we provide opportunities to grow your IT career and make an impact. Why Choose Northstar? We focus on developing talent. Our 3-month remote training program equips you with hands-on learning using advanced equipment in our data center. You’ll also receive mentorship from Senior Engineers to guide you throughout your training. What We Offer • Accelerated Learning: Complete our training in 3 months or faster, depending on your pace. • Mentorship:Learn directly from experienced engineers committed to your growth. • Modern Tools and Tech: Get hands-on with industry-leading equipment. • Opportunities: Competitive pay with clear paths for raises. • Travel Perks: Company-sponsored travel with weekly stipends for those open to new locations. After training, you’ll be eligible for a full-time position starting at $22/hr. Comprehensive Benefits Full-time employees enjoy benefits including: Medical, Dental, Vision, Life insurance and Paid PTO/ Holidays Who We’re Looking For Ideal candidates bring: • Problem-solving skills: You tackle challenges directly and seek new solutions. • A Willingness to Learn: You’re adaptable and eager to gain new skills. • A Team-Oriented Mindset: You value collaboration and open communication. • Attention to Detail: You’re organized and thorough. • Practical Thinking: You approach problems with an open mind and resourcefulness. Requirements: • Ability to pass a background check and drug screen. • Willingness to travel or relocate temporarily (with company support). • Authorization to work in the U.S. Ready to Move Forward? Send your resume to info@northstar-tek.com and start your journey with Northstar Technologies. We help businesses transform through technology, providing secure, agile, and cloud-ready IT infrastructure solutions. Our services range from strategy and consulting to design, implementation, and support.
$22/hour
Workable
Developer (TypeScript/Node.JS)
Red Bank, NJ 07701, USA
As a Developer specializing in TypeScript and Node.js at Pierce Technology Corp, you will be an integral part of our development team, responsible for designing and implementing backend services and applications. You will collaborate with cross-functional teams to gather requirements and deliver high-quality, efficient software solutions that meet business needs. Your key responsibilities will include writing scalable and maintainable code, developing RESTful APIs, optimizing application performance, and ensuring the reliability of deployed applications. You will also participate in code reviews, contribute to architectural decisions, and continuously improve our development processes. Requirements Bachelor's degree in Computer Science, Software Engineering, or a related field. Proficient in TypeScript and Node.js, with a strong understanding of asynchronous programming and event-driven architectures. Experience with frontend technologies such as React or Angular is a plus. Familiarity with building and consuming RESTful APIs. Understanding of database technologies, both SQL (e.g., PostgreSQL, MySQL) and NoSQL (e.g., MongoDB). Knowledge of version control systems, especially Git. Strong problem-solving skills and attention to detail. Ability to work effectively in a collaborative team environment and communicate clearly. Experience with Agile methodologies is desirable. Willingness to learn new technologies and continuously improve technical skills.
Negotiable Salary
Cookie
Cookie Settings
Our Apps
Download
Download on the
APP Store
Download
Get it on
Google Play
© 2025 Servanan International Pte. Ltd.